903 Aufrufe
in Anwendungen(Java,C++...) von
Hallo,

Ich wollte jetzt endlihc mal den schritt von VB.Net nach VC++ wagen, und renne da gleich in ein problem:

Ziel: Einfache Form mit einem Button und einer textbox.
Der Text in der textbox sill bei klich auf den button in einer messagebox erscheinen.
Im Prinzip habe ich bisher ein neuse form projekt erstellt und einen textbox und einne button "gemalt". Dann doppelklich auf den button, für das click-ereigniss.

So geths problemlos:

private: System::Void button1_Click(System::Object^ sender, System::EventArgs^ e)
{
MessageBox::Show(txt1->Text);

}
};
}



So dagegen nicht:

private: System::Void button1_Click(System::Object^ sender, System::EventArgs^ e)
{
Int x = "test"
MessageBox::Show(x);

}
};
}



Bei dem "Int" reg er sich furchtbar auf, von wegen " error C2065: 'Int': nichtdeklarierter Bezeichner".

Warum das?!?

danke,
c++ler

2 Antworten

0 Punkte
von
Hätte vllt noch erwähnen sollen, dass ich "Microsoft Visual Studio Express Edition SP1" als IDE verwende...
0 Punkte
von
Gelöst!

Abgesehen davon, dass man einen string nicht in integer speichern kann (*schäm*), muss es "int", nicht "Int" heißen....

Mit variable also dann:

string^ name = txt1->Text;
MessageBox::Show(name);


*freu*

Deine Antwort

Dein angezeigter Name (optional):
Datenschutz: Deine Email-Adresse benutzen wir ausschließlich, um dir Benachrichtigungen zu schicken. Es gilt unsere Datenschutzerklärung.
Anti-Spam-Captcha:
Bitte logge dich ein oder melde dich neu an, um das Anti-Spam-Captcha zu vermeiden.
...